Thankfully, that main event has shown some clarity on the situation. Dr. Jerry Graham, of course, needs no introduction. Go to Jimcornad.com and get behind the curtain. There's a chapter on Dr. Jerry Graham. A member of the famous Graham family and a complete lunatic.
Starting point is 02:55:28 His partner, Bulldog Lolly, I have no idea, but he's across the ring from Jerry Miller, who later on would work as do. Duke Miller and was a big heel in the Gulf Coast territory in the early 70s, I think in Central States also at one point. Doug Atkins maybe lost to history. Jack Bence was a journeyman who I remember a publicity picture of him with some kind of black cowboy hat went around quite a bit in the programs and probably of this time.
Starting point is 02:56:01 Sky High Kruger. I don't know because it's not Sky High Lee and that would be the more famous Sky High. But Don McIntyre and Ray Gunkel against the Assassins tells me that we are in the state of Georgia. Don McIntyre was the top baby face in Georgia and I think he may have only
Starting point is 02:56:31 part of the office at one point, right, Brian? And then possibly sold, is he the one that sold his part to Ray Gunkel? No, I think he's the one who sold this part to Buddy Fuller. That's right. Because McIntyre and Gunkel were the two top baby faces before he sold his part to Gunkel to Fuller and Fuller at a team with Gunkel.
Starting point is 02:56:57 And the assassins, that's got to be real early. Jody Hamilton and Tom Renesto. So we're in Georgia and because that, I just have to think it's the city auditorium, and it's an Atlanta show. And it's the, God, it's the early 60s, but the question is, how early would,
Starting point is 02:57:22 instead of dicking around and still getting this wrong, I'm just going to take a stab at it and say that, 1962 would be late McIntyre and early assassins and before Buddy Fuller. That's a very good guess. We'll go into some details in a moment. Atlanta, Georgia, Jim. This is the ringsider program, Price 15 cents. The program for the Air Conditioned City Auditorium.
Starting point is 02:57:53 Friday, December 1st, 1961. Oh! This is the debut. of the Assassins as a tag team. Oh my God. The very first tag team, and they win the Southern Tag Team Championship match, the title and the trophy, the first time they teamed up. Good, Lord, Ed, I was four weeks off.
Starting point is 02:58:18 Let me just open the program for a moment. Since Vern Ganya put a TV commentator to sleep with a demonstration of his sleeper hold in Milwaukee, many TV and radio announcers are definitely. afraid to interview the Minnesota athlete. There you go, pulling the Hogan on Belzer. And then if I go to here to the back, here's Paul Jones's article, the promoter Paul Jones. Well, folks, we saw plenty of action
Starting point is 02:58:46 in last week's big main event with Don and Ray going against the assassin and Dr. Jerry Graham. After the assassin couldn't get along with the doctor, the doctor yelled that they had Don and Ray beat if the assassin hadn't refused to help him. Well, the assassin said Graham was a stinking partner, and he would send for his own partner, the assassin number two.
Starting point is 02:59:12 So tonight the Southern title and trophy will be at stake with the assassin number one and number two versus Don and Ray, the champions. And then it goes on from there, it's like all commas. There's no end to this in sight. and Sky High Kruger later became Bob Stanley. Okay. Still not anybody you're going to fucking put in a Hall of Fame.
Starting point is 02:59:39 Nevertheless. This is the debut of the Assassins, December 61, almost 62. So this is pretty impressive that you came that close. Well, and also I was going to mention the assassins then would be the top in and out and back and forth, not consecutively, but the top recognized heel team in the state of Georgia for most of the next 10 years. And even into the late 70s and 80s, Jody Hamilton would work on top as both the assassin and the flame and open his own promotion there.

Starting point is 03:05:24 no disqualification, no time limit, stretcher match, no referee, private diamond, bard, loser will be carried out. Jerry Lawler versus Bob Armstrong. Okay. And we are in Memphis, Tennessee, obviously. And we are, well, let me run down some people of Dr. Frank. I can't even. The mummy was just making a guest shot at that point.
Starting point is 03:06:00 He wasn't even in the territory. Buddy Diamond, no, seriously. Buddy Diamond was the private diamond of Jerry Lawler, the King's Army. When Lawler was a heel and he had the, what I did in Smoky Mountain in 95, he had the fatigues on and the General's helmet and the riding crop. He led the King's Army. Buddy Diamond was a private. Jerry Bryant being on the card,
Starting point is 03:06:26 tips me off that with this many matches, it's Memphis because Jerry Bryant only worked the Memphis end of the territory, and this is not a spot show. Mr. Wrestling 2 at that time, I don't know who that was because in 75-ish, Don Green was doing a Mr. Wrestling gimmick and had the black and white mask and everything, but had some tie-died colors to it. Poor job cash. We all know and love, Hickerson and Condry. Tommy Gilbert and George Wagner was gorgeous George Jr. After he had switched baby face and using his real name, Tommy Rich and Bill Dundee against Kurt and Carl Von Steiger
Starting point is 03:07:12 was for the Southeastern tag team title, not the southern tag title like Hickerson and Condry, because this was when Jarrett first opened and was trading talent with Ron Fuller and Knoxville. Hence why David Shultz and Dutch Mantel were wrestling Ron and Robert Fuller on the card, because the Fuller's came over also. Rocky Johnson against Plowboy Frasier was keeping Rocky busy because Plowboy is another heel that was affiliated with Lawler at the time. He was keeping Rocky busy while Lawler did this program with Bob Armstrong, who again at that time was splitting his time between. Memphis and Knoxville.
Starting point is 03:07:59 So the point is, I don't believe this is the Mid-South Coliseum. I think this is the Cook Convention Center. And I think this is between the last week of March and the middle of April, 1987. I almost can't get any more specific than that. I'm going to stop you one of these times.
Starting point is 03:08:19 For 1977, what did I just say? There you go. There you go. I thought that was. 177. Well, Jim, the card, the Cook Convention Center. Boom. Sunday, March 20th, 1977. There you go. That's what I said, right?
Starting point is 03:08:40 What about a Sunday show? What does that tell you? Well, no, see, that was the thing, is that when Jarrett split off from Goulis, he had to go and get dates at the Cook Convention Center at what's considered last minute booking an arena and Nick was still going to try to run the Mid-South Coliseum on the Monday nights that were booked.
Starting point is 03:09:07 So Jared had to start out. Sunday was an acknowledged backup day in Memphis. The people knew that even the Coliseum, you might get the matches on Sunday if for some reason they couldn't go. on Monday. But when he started out at the Cook, I think almost everything was on a Sunday before
Starting point is 03:09:27 he could get back to a regular schedule at the Coliseum. And that's why that April 24th card that were the first time he was back at the Coliseum, that was a Monday night. Watch TV 5 wrestling live Saturday, 1130 a.m. on Channel 5. Advanced tickets for professional wrestling On sale at Cook Convention Center 9 to 5 Thursday to Sunday
Starting point is 03:09:55 Get them early And here are the champions listed Jim World Heavyweight champion Harley Race World Heavyweight tag team champions The Anderson brothers Oli and Gene Southern heavyweight champion Rocky Johnson Southern Heavyweight tag team champions Phil Hickerson and Dennis Condry
Starting point is 03:10:16 What's up with Oli and Gene being listed there is the World Tag Team Champions? Well, remember, these were the new programs that the guy was helping Loller and Jared do for the Memphis matches, and he just took, because they're NWA, he took the NWA champions out of the magazines. O'I and Gene were never booked in fucking Memphis once
Starting point is 03:10:41 ever in their careers. There's a great pose shot of pork chop cash and Dr. Frank. On the back here. And probably that was Ken Dillinger at that point. I don't know who the mummy was that night. And then it's a picture of Abdullah the butcher coming soon. He's coming back, Abdullah the butcher.
Starting point is 03:10:59 A pawn in the game. Jerry Lawler claims to have paid a fantastic sum to Abdullah the butcher to destroy his enemies, and there's many of them. This ruthless animal has spilled blood from coast to coast and tops every pole as the most. hated wrestler in the world. When he comes to your area, beware, because he's dangerous and unpredictable
Starting point is 03:11:24 and capable of going berserk. Did he come in? Actually, I don't think so. He never made Louisville ever. I would have to go back and look to see if they snuck him in one week in Memphis, but I'm going to say no, because I saw that same program,
Starting point is 03:11:45 and I was like, oh, this will be good. it didn't happen. But that's what Jared again, he had just opened up. He was working with, at his first card in Memphis, Eddie Graham came up and was there in the back. But Jack Briscoe was on the card. Dusty was on the card. Also, the Fullers were there from Knoxville.
Starting point is 03:12:07 Also, I heard that he had talked Barnett into coming. But once again, you know, I was not that close then to know who everybody was and who was in the back, but he wanted to work with all the Southern territories. So he was looking to see what kind of different talent he could bring in that Nick hadn't burned out that he might still be able
